Franchising is a way to own your own business and have the support of a parent company. It is the ideal middle ground between starting a business from the ground up and buying someone else’s already fully formed business. Read on to learn all of the benefits of owning a franchise and how to put your personal stamp on your franchise location.

The perfect way to describe owning a franchise is that you are “In business for yourself, but not by yourself”. When you purchase a franchise you are not only getting a business you get to run as a business owner, you also get the following:

  • Strong brand recognition
  • A well-defined operating system and marketing plan
  • A mentoring program that comes from the franchisor
  • Support from other franchisees

For anyone that has run a business that is not a franchise, you will know that those four elements take a lot of the risk and fear out of purchasing and running your own business. More importantly, the time that it takes to have successful tried and true systems in place will be done for you. Having well-defined systems in place and a support network will enable you to put your energy into growing the business and hopefully buying more franchises to build a successful network of locations!

One concern some have about owning a franchise that there is no room for creativity since all of the branding and marketing is done for you. So the question becomes, how do you put a personal stamp on a franchise business? While all of the branding will be done for you, this is not a limiting factor for you to add personal creativity and personality to your franchise.

The best way to define yourself as a franchise is to place a big emphasis on personalities. You as the franchise owner get to set the tone of the store by creating the customer experience. If a customer walks into the store not needing the product you are selling, but you have a dynamite team on the floor then who knows what they will walk out with!
